What is Saudi Work Visa?

saudi arabia work visa

To take part in non-commercial, or non-business work-related activities in Saudi, you will require something called a Saudi work visit visa. As the name suggests, this is a visit visa and thereby is valid for a stay of up to 90 days. Alternately, as per approval by the Ministry of External Affairs in Saudi, you may receive a permit for long periods of time. Coming in the form of a sticker in the passport, this permit allows you to take part in training, internships, etc. 

How to Get a Work Visa Saudi Arabia from India?

To apply for the work visit permit, you will have to make the application offline. Also, the Saudi embassy does not accept applications submitted directly to them. As a result, you will have to contact a travel agency to do it for you. Before applying, you will have to ensure that you meet the eligibility criteria of the work visit. After this, you can proceed as per the following – 

  1. Collect all the necessary documents required for the application
  2. Once you have them, visit the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Saudi website, and download the application form. 
  3. Proceed to fill in the form. You can either type it and take a print, or print it and write it by hand. Keep in mind to affix your photographs, and sign wherever necessary.
  4. Pay the visa fees to the travel agency. You cannot make direct payments to the embassy. 
  5. With the application form and the documents, send it to the Saudi Embassy via the travel agent.

Please note that you fill in the correct details and that you submit the original documents. Any wrong information or fake documents can lead to visa refusal.

Eligibility for Saudi Arabia Work Visa

To be eligible to apply for this type of permit, you will have to meet the following criteria – 

  • You must possess a passport valid for at least 6 months from the travel date. 
  • You must be sponsored by a Saudi company or organization.
  • You must possess an invitation letter from the Saudi organization attested by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s in Saudi Arabia in Arabic.
  • Your motive behind the visit must be to take part in the work activity for technical professions such as engineering, architect, etc. 

When You have this Visa

On possession of this visa, keep in mind the following key factors – 

  • Kindly note the validity and expiry date of the visa. You must not stay back beyond the Saudi work visit visa validity.
  • Carry a copy of your passport and visa with you while you are in the country. 
  • You must not work for any other organizations or companies other than your sponsor while you are on this visa.
  • While you are in Saudi Arabia, you must abide by the Islamic rules and regulations followed in the country.

Documents Required for Saudi Work Visa

As per the Saudi Arabia work visa requirements, the following are the list of documents required for the application process – 

  • Valid passport with at least 2 blank pages. Any old passports also must be attached.
  • Invitation letter from the Saudi Arabian company that is approved by the ministry of foreign affairs, in Arabic.
  • 2 photographs. 
  • Covering letter from the Indian company on the company letterhead, along with the seal and sign, mentioning the details of the visit. These must also match with the details on the invitation letter. 
  • Original degree certificate. 
  • Copy of registration of the Saudi company in Arabic.
  • Travel insurance issued by the embassy as per your application.
  • Proof of work experience (if required)

Photo Specification of Saudi Work Visa

saudi work visa photo requirements
  • 2 identical passport size photos
  • Recently taken
  • Coloured, with a white background
  • Dimensions: 35mm X 45mm
  • Face should cover 80% of the photo
  • Facial expression – neutral
  • Head in a central location
  • Eyeglasses are not permitted
  • Headwear – permitted in case of religious reasons

Saudi Arabia Work Visa Processing Time

Since this type of visa is simpler and faster, you can expect it to be issued in about 4-5 working days. However, depending on a few factors such as the number of entries, attestation and stamping of documents, the volume of applications, etc, this may take longer. 

Saudi Work Visa Fees

The fees for the application process is a variable and depends on factors such as the number of entries, travel agency charges, and a few others. The charges for the travel insurance will be confirmed after the application submission. As a result, it is important to confirm the exact fees before applying.

How to Check Saudi Work Visa Status

After the submission of your application, you will receive your visa via your travel agent. In the meanwhile, you can check the status of your application by contacting the same, or by emailing the Saudi embassy.
